The Garmin Approach S62 is a premium golf GPS watch that combines advanced features like a virtual caddie, detailed course mapping, and robust activity tracking. With a battery life of up to 20 hours in GPS mode and access to over 41,000 courses, this watch is designed for serious golfers. The bundle includes club tracking sensors, a portable charger, and screen protectors, making it the perfect companion for your golfing adventures.

The Best Golf Watch On The Market
I’ve been a long time owner of the Garmin 5X, and used it during all my golf outings. However, I wanted a golf watch that was designed specifically for golfers that would do a bit more than was limited by what the 5X offered. As I stated to look for a dedicated golf watch I compared the S62 against numerous other golf watches available and finally settled on the S62. As an avid golfer, this watch didn’t disappoint. It is extremely accurate. I like that just by utilizing the touch screen I can place the flag exactly where it’s located on the green as opposed to just being able to select either the front, middle, or back that the Garmin 5X offered. I like being able to add additional bushes, trees, or whatever else might be on a particular hole that may not be on the course layout as it’s presented to the user. It comes in really handy when I’m on a tree lined dogleg. I can just tell the watch exactly where that particular tree is located on the edge of the dogleg and I know exactly what I need to hit to clear it. I really enjoy the built in “caddie” the knows my club distances. It calculates the elevations and wind speed and clubs me accordingly. It’s actually helped me tremendously when I’m playing a course I’m not too familiar with. Lastly, but certainly not least, it being able to download the data when I get home. It gives you a very in depth shot by shot overview of your round. I’m always looking to minimize my putts as much as possible and it keeps track of the number of putts per hole as well as a composite number from the round. Well done Garmin.

Complicated, so far!
I think the watch along with app will do fine(eventually). the problem I've had(only owned for 3 days and played 2 rounds as of this review) is that there's not enough information to understand exactly how the watch calculates or what it is calculating. For example: when playing, it will ask you which club - I do not know whether to enter the club as soon as I hit or once I get to the ball - is it measuring distance from the tee or at the ball?? I can't find this answer in the manual or online. If it loses connection to your phone, it won't ask other data questions, such as, driver accuracy, etc. When connected to your phone, if you leave the phone in your cart, it will constantly vibrate as your phone constantly constantly connects and reconnects to the phone while you're putting or during a swing. Frustrating but I'll keep at it and do a follow up review after a few more rounds. I ordered Arccos Caddie which are screwed in to ends of each club to see how it compares.
